A story of love, friendship, scholarship and the strangest kind of bravery. 
Oliver is the typical school jock; attractive, cheeky, clever and a player of a tough rugby team. But he has one secret that threatens to ruin him; he's gay. His family, best friend and team don't know. So can the school nerd with crippling anxiety change his mind? Or will he stay lurking in the shadows for a little while longer?
